Frequently Asked Questions
A perpetual license is a traditional way of purchasing software, meaning you pay for the license upfront so you have the right to use the software in perpetuity. With a subscription license, a customer prepays a user fee, entitling them to use the software only during the subscription term. Quark added a subscription option because it has become a common software licensing model, benefitting both the customer and the vendor. Determining which license model to choose comes down to personal or organizational preference: owning the license with or without extended maintenance and support or having flexibility in terms of budgeting and scalability through a subscription. Another consideration is that a subscription license entitles the user to the latest version of the software plus applicable updates as long as the subscription is active, whereas the lifecycle of a product with a perpetual license will reach an end of life – meaning software updates and support will stop after a certain point.
A software update refers to a patch that fixes features that aren't working as intended or adds minor enhancements and sometimes compatibility. QuarkXPress customers do not need a maintenance plan
to receive software updates; you are entitled to updates for both major and minor version numbers of QuarkXPress that have not reached their end of life.
A software upgrade refers to a new version of the software with significant changes, new features and major improvements. The release of an upgrade often coincides with a major OS upgrade for Windows and macOS. QuarkXPress customers with an active Advantage Plan for software maintenance and tech support are entitled to free upgrades. A QuarkXPress customer with an older version of the software that has reached end of life (EOL) may upgrade to the newest version of the software by upgrading their current perpetual license either with or without an Advantage Plan. Alternatively, a customer with an EOL version of QuarkXPress may purchase the annual subscription.
All software applications have version numbers – a series of numbers separated by periods – to track their iterations, including upgrades and updates.
The leftmost number is the major version number, so going from version 1.0 to 2.0 indicates a major upgrade/new release of the software. These upgrades/new versions also may include a specific version name, such as QuarkXPress 2022.
The rightmost number generally represents a software update, so going from version 3.0.2 to 3.0.3 indicates a fix or minor change and is usually delivered as a free software update.
Once your purchase is complete, you will receive an email from Quark with instructions about how to activate the software. Note that instead of a validation code, you will need a username and password to activate your software and manage your license(s). Your username will be the email address you use to purchase the software. After you login with your username and new password, you can see all your licenses and manage them as necessary. All QuarkXPress 2022 licenses can be managed from the license management console that is accessible from within the product (this is a new feature).
The older perpetual license and its activations remain intact.
One activation is included with each perpetual or subscription license of QuarkXPress 2022. You may run the software on several different machines, provided that you only run it on one at a time. You will use the license management console to determine which machine runs it when.
